Beacon Award winners announced

19th June 2019

The winners of the AoC Beacon Awards have been announced. The AoC Beacon Awards celebrate the best and most innovative practice among UK further education colleges. They reward colleges that go above and beyond in providing high-quality technical and professional education. Award winners must also offer something exceptional to students and the wider community. This year's winners are: Edge Award for Practical Teaching and Learning Abingdon and Witney College Award for Students with Learning Difficulties and/or Disabilities Weston College Jisc Award for the Effective Use of Technology in Further Education Portsmouth College Award for the Promotion and Delivery of Successful Apprenticeships Gloucestershire College City & Guild Award for Staff Development Grimsby Institute of Further and Higher Education RSM Award for Leadership and Governance Bridgend College AoC Award for Mental Health and Wellbeing Truro and Penwith College AoC Award for College Engagement with Employers Sunderland College Skills and Education Group Award for Transition into Post- 16 Education and Training Cardiff and Vale College The Careers and Enterprise Company Careers Education and Guidance Award City of Wolverhampton College Gateway Qualifications Widening Participation in Learning Award Weston College
